Product

Problem

Industrial enterprises struggle to efficiently process and analyze vast amounts of operational data generated from various sources. Traditional data analysis methods often require specialized expertise and are time-consuming, hindering data-driven decision-making and innovation. This complexity makes it difficult for engineers to independently explore and model data for process optimization and predictive maintenance.

Solution

K2DATA provides an industrial big data management platform that empowers engineers to independently explore, analyze, and model data using a low-code approach. The platform streamlines the processing and analysis of operational data, enabling users to derive actionable insights and improve decision-making. By offering a user-friendly interface and pre-built analytical tools, K2DATA reduces the technical barrier for industrial personnel to leverage data for innovation. The platform supports the entire data analysis lifecycle, from data ingestion and preparation to model deployment and monitoring, facilitating continuous improvement and optimization of industrial processes.

Target Audience

The primary target audience includes industrial enterprises in sectors such as high-end electronics, display panel manufacturing, steel metallurgy, new energy, coal and oil, engineering machinery, and semiconductors.

Features

  • Low-code environment for data exploration, analysis, and modeling, enabling engineers to independently work with data.
  • Pre-built analytical tools and templates tailored for industrial use cases, such as predictive maintenance and process optimization.
  • Support for various data sources, including sensor data, machine logs, and enterprise systems.
  • Agile analytics methodology based on CRISP-DM, optimized for industrial scenarios.
  • Data visualization and reporting capabilities for communicating insights to stakeholders.
  • Scalable architecture for handling large volumes of industrial data.
